Global Cleaning Metal Polishes market continues to demonstrate robust growth, with its valuation reaching USD 395.26 million in 2024. According to the latest industry analysis, the market is projected to grow at a CAGR of 6.4%, reaching approximately USD 573.50 million by 2030. This steady expansion is largely fueled by increasing demand from metal processing industries, equipment maintenance sectors, and the growing emphasis on surface finish quality across various applications.
Cleaning metal polishes play a critical role in maintaining the aesthetic appeal and functional longevity of metal surfaces across industries. Their ability to remove tarnish, oxidation, and surface contaminants while restoring shine makes them indispensable in sectors ranging from automotive to electronics. As manufacturers increasingly focus on product presentation and surface quality, the demand for specialized metal cleaning solutions continues to rise.

Market Overview & Regional Analysis
North America currently leads the cleaning metal polishes market, driven by strong demand from the automotive and aerospace industries, where surface finish quality is paramount. The region benefits from advanced manufacturing infrastructure and strict quality control standards that necessitate frequent metal surface maintenance.
Europe follows closely, with growth being bolstered by the region's strong manufacturing base and emphasis on equipment maintenance. Meanwhile, Asia-Pacific shows the fastest growth potential, owing to rapid industrialization and expanding metalworking sectors in China and India. Latin America and Africa represent emerging markets, though infrastructure limitations currently restrain their growth potential.
Key Market Drivers and Opportunities
The market is primarily driven by the expanding metal processing industry, increased focus on equipment maintenance, and growing consumer preference for well-maintained metal surfaces in both industrial and residential applications. Metal processing accounts for the largest application segment, followed by equipment maintenance, as industries recognize the value of preventive maintenance in prolonging asset life.
Significant opportunities exist in developing advanced formulations that combine cleaning and protection in single-step applications. The electronics sector also presents growth potential as manufacturers require specialized cleaning solutions for delicate metal components. Furthermore, the introduction of eco-friendly and biodegradable metal polish formulations aligns with global sustainability trends, opening new market avenues.
Challenges & Restraints
The cleaning metal polishes market faces challenges including stringent environmental regulations on volatile organic compounds (VOCs), price volatility of raw materials, and growing competition from alternative surface treatment technologies. Additionally, the development of self-cleaning and corrosion-resistant metal alloys presents a long-term challenge to traditional metal polish products.
Economic downturns that reduce maintenance budgets and the cyclical nature of key end-use industries also pose market risks. However, manufacturers are addressing these challenges through product innovation and by focusing on high-value specialized applications where alternatives are less effective.
